Is Witmer walkable, or will I need a car?
A car is usually the easiest way to get around Witmer. You can still enjoy a quieter stay and walk around the immediate area if your plans are close by, but most travelers should expect to drive for errands, dining, and regional sightseeing. If you prefer to keep things simple, check the listing for parking details and any nearby transit access.

How many days should I plan for a stay in Witmer?
Two to three days is a comfortable starting point for Witmer if you want a low-key trip with time to settle in. That gives you room for a relaxed arrival, local dining, and a day or two for nearby plans without feeling rushed. If you are here for work or a longer regional visit, the apartment-style layout can make an extended stay easier.
